  1. Michel Brault, OQ (25 June 1928 – 21 September 2013) was a Canadian cinematographer, cameraman, film director, screenwriter, and film producer. He was a leading figure of Direct Cinema , characteristic of the French branch of the National Film Board of Canada in the 1960s.
